Vein visualization systems are medical devices that use advanced imaging technologies to provide a clear and accurate view of veins beneath the skin. These systems are designed to assist healthcare professionals in locating and accessing veins for various medical procedures, such as blood draws, IV placements, and surgical interventions. Using near-infrared light, ultrasound, or other imaging modalities, vein visualization systems project a real-time image of the subcutaneous vasculature onto the skin’s surface. This allows clinicians to identify the location, depth, and caliber of veins, reducing the risk of mispuncture, hematoma, and other complications associated with blind or palpation-based venipuncture methods. Some advanced vein visualization systems also incorporate additional features, such as vein mapping, which enables healthcare professionals to create a digital map of a patient’s vasculature. This information can be stored electronically and accessed for future procedures, streamlining the care process and improving patient outcomes. The benefits of vein visualization systems are multifaceted. They enhance patient safety by reducing the risk of adverse events, improve procedural efficiency by minimizing the number of attempts required to access a vein, and increase patient comfort by reducing anxiety and discomfort associated with repeated needle sticks. Furthermore, these systems can be particularly useful in challenging patient populations, such as pediatric, geriatric, and obese patients, where vein access can be especially difficult. In addition, vein visualization systems can also play a critical role in reducing healthcare costs by minimizing the need for repeat procedures, reducing the risk of complications, and optimizing resource allocation. Vein visualization systems are cutting-edge medical technologies designed to enhance the visibility of veins, facilitating easier and more efficient venipuncture and other vascular procedures. These systems utilize a variety of imaging techniques, such as near-infrared light, infrared imaging, and ultrasonic waves, to create real-time maps of veins beneath the skin’s surface. This is particularly beneficial in patients with difficult venous access, such as those who are obese, elderly, or have a history of multiple venipunctures. By providing healthcare practitioners with a clear view of the vascular network, these systems significantly reduce the number of attempts needed to locate a vein, thereby minimizing patient discomfort and improving overall clinical outcomes.

In addition to improving procedural efficiency, vein visualization systems are also invaluable in pediatric care, where finding suitable veins can be challenging due to smaller size and less prominent vessels. The use of these systems facilitates a more child-friendly approach to intravenous access, ultimately fostering a more positive experience for young patients and their families. Moreover, advanced vein visualization technologies can contribute to patient safety by minimizing the risk of complications associated with misdirected or unsuccessful punctures, such as hematomas and infections.
